Assistance to the userf on some parts of computer science (Windows'95)

Введение

    Персональные компьютеры (ПК) становятся полезными только при наличии прикладных программ, решающих задачи пользователя. Однако уже давно было известно, что существует множество однотипных и относительно простых задач, которые встречаются практически в каждой прикладной программе. Например, задачи ввода-вывода информации, работы с ее хранилищами на магнитных дисках - файлами, управления работой многих внешних (периферийных) устройств и т.д.
    Современный ПК для решения таких задач содержит три уровня программного обеспечения. Низший - это программа начальной установки конфигурации ПК (Setup) и базовая система ввода-вывода (BIOS), которая является программным обеспечением ПК. Она хранится в постоянном запоминающем устройстве (ПЗУ) ПК. BIOS выполняет функции управления вводом-выводом и хранит таблицу адресов прерываний ПК.
    Прерыванием называется остановка ПК при возникновении определенного события. Они имеют последовательные номера и с ними связана таблица (вектор) прерываний, хранящаяся в начале адресного пространства оперативного запоминающего устройства - ОЗУ. Таблица - это набор адресов, каждый из которых указывает на место в ОЗУ подпрограммы, ведущей обработку прерываний. Например, если пользователь просматривает содержание диска A, забыв вставить диск в дисковод, то соответствующее прерывание остановит работу ПК, а подпрограмма обработки выведет сообщение об ошибке и возобновит работу после действий, устраняющих возникшую ситуацию.
    Средним уровнем программного обеспечения являются операционные системы (OС). Можно сказать, что операционные системы являются связывающим звеном между технической частью компьютера (HardWare) и прикладными программами пользователя.
    В общем случае, операционные системы созданы для выполнению основных операций по управлению всеми важнейшими техническими ресурсами компьютера (HardWare). В своей работе OС широко используют механизм прерываний.
    Операционными системами, к примеру, являются MS-DOS, (PC-DOS, DR-DOS), PS/2, Windows NT, UNIX. Windows 3.1/3.11 не являются операционными системами вследствии того, что они используют надстройку ОС MS-DOS.
    Операционные системы располагаются на гибких магнитных дисках в виде определенного набора файлов. Под файлом понимается хранящаяся на магнитном диске под определенным именем логически связанная информация (данные, программы).
    Операционные системы вместе с прикладными программами составляют программное обеспечение ПК (SoftWare). В последнее время такое программное обеспечение поставляется на новых типах носителей, например оптических компакт-дисках CD-ROM с лазерным считыванием информации.
    Для увеличения скорости работы операционные системы с гибких дисков или CD-ROM переносятся на более быстрый жесткий диск ПК (винчестер), имеющий большой объем памяти. При этом нередко проводится распаковка файлов операционной системы, представленных в упакованном (сжатом) виде и установка их в определенные директории (каталоги) жесткого диска с конфигурированием параметров операционной системы. Этот процесс называется инсталляцией (установкой) операционной системы.
    Все версии MS-DOS являются однозадачными. Это означает, что пользователь может выполнять только одну прикладную программу (задачу) на своем компьютере. Иногда, с помощью специальных программ пользователь может работать с несколькими прикладными программами одновременно.
    Операционные системы используют пользовательский интерфейс для общения с пользователем. Пользовательский интерфейс представляет собой набор средств, который может быть текстовым или графическим.
    К сожалению, MS-DOS до сих пор использует примитивный и неудобный пользовательский интерфейс, который основывается на применении команд, набираемых с клавиатуры в символьном виде. Такой способ общения с ПК крайне неудобен, поскольку требует запоминания множества десятков различных команд, которые в некоторых случаях очень сложны.
    По этому поводу разработчики программного обеспечения начали создавать графический интерфейс пользователя. Файлы и каталоги с файлами стали обозначаться красочными и наглядными рисунками - пиктограммами.
    Пионером в создании такого интерфейса стала фирма Apple Computers, чьи ПК класса Macintosh уже давно выпускаются с операционными системами, основанными на графическом интерфейсе. Как правило, такие операционные системы являются многозадачными, т.е. позволяют одному пользователю работать одновременно с несколькими задачами или даже использовать ПК группой пользователей.
В конце 80-х годов был разработан графический интерфейс фирмой Microsoft для IBM PC. Он был реализован на базе последних версий MS-DOS путем добавления графической оболочки (надстройки) Windows.
    В прошлом, использовались две основные версии популярных графических оболочек класса Windows для IBM PC.
    К одной из них принадлежит Windows 3.1, которая представляет собой графическую надстройка для ПК, ориентированную, в основном, на индивидуальное применение. Такая оболочка слабо защищает пользователя от ошибок.
    Другая - Windows 3.11 for Workgroups - графическая надстройка для ПК, работающих в малых локальных компьютерных сетях. Она также плохо защищает пользователя от ошибок.
    Обе эти версии Windows не являются полноценными операционными системами, поскольку могут работать только при наличии установленной на ПК ОС MS-DOS.
    Microsoft создала также полноценную графическую 32-разрядную операционную систему Windows NT для мощных ПК, которые применяются в профессиональных сферах. Однако эта система нуждается в больших аппаратных ресурсах, что препятствует ее использование на малых предприятиях, небольших офисах и в быту.
    Таким образом, к середине 90-х годов в разработке операционных систем для IBM-совместимых ПК возник существенный пробел. Он заключался в отсутствии современной многозадачной операционной системы с графическим интерфейсом для наиболее распространенных IBM-совместимых ПК.
    Появлению Windows 95 предшествовали обширные исследования в области психологии пользователей ПК и дальнейшие совершенствования пользовательского интерфейса.
    Пользовательский интерфейс - это совокупность аппаратных, программных и графических средств направленных на организацию диалога с пользователем.
    Особое внимание при разработке Windows 95 уделялось упрощению методов работы с системой. Разработчики пользовательского интерфейса Windows 95 ориентировались на пользователя, не знакомого с работой на ПК. Он был сделан интуитивно понятным и простым. Возможности его использования большие: опытный пользователь может построить интерфейс под любые привычные для него условия работы.
    Таким образом, появление Windows 95 ликвидировало пробел в создании операционных систем для IBM-совместимых ПК. Оно практически устранило отставание от разработок фирмы Apple в методах применения удобных графических средств для общения с конечным пользователем.

Особенности Windows 95

OC Windows 95 характеризуется следующими признаками:

1. Это законченная многозадачная многопользовательская операционная система с современным графическим интерфейсом. После установки Windows 95 она берет на себя все функции управления ПК; не требует отдельной установки MS-DOS и графической надстройки над ней; имеет множество полезных и совершенных драйверов, программных утилит и прикладных приложений.

2. Windows 95 поддерживает современные (32-разрядные) приложения. Это позволяет повысить скорость выполнения ряда программных продуктов, в частности нового набора программных средств для автоматизации офисной деятельности - Microsoft Office. В то же время в Windows95 работает с 16-разрядными приложениями в целях совместимости с прежними версиями Windows.

3. При достаточном объеме ОЗУ (более 8 Мбайт) система обеспечивает повышение скорости выполнения приложений примерно на 25-30%. Заметно ускорена работа с дисками. Скорость печати повышена почти вдвое.
Графическая оболочка Windows 95 требует гораздо меньшего процента системных ресурсов, чем оболочка Windows 3.1.

4. Заметно улучшен пользовательский интерфейс графической оболочки системы. Он, практически не уступает таковому для ПК класса Macintosh. Введен оперативный контроль за работающими в среде Windows приложениями.

5. Реализован режим Plug and Play (Включи и Работай) - система автоматически распознает все периферийные устройства, имеющиеся на конкретном ПК и устанавливает нужные драйверы. Установочная версия  позволяет определять большое количество периферийных и мультимедийных устройств.

6. Windows 95 наиболее полно использует средства мультимедиа. Введен ряд новых программных утилит (драйверов, реализаций специальных протоколов и т.д.) для улучшения работы с устройствами мультимедиа. Сформирован ряд средств для работы с мультимедийными аудиовизуальными технологиями начиная от воспроизведения звуковых файлов и заканчивая работой с видеофильмами.

7. Расширены средства связи таких как глобальной электронной почты, так и локальных сетей с повышенной пропускной способностью. Оснащенные Windows 95 ПК стало удобно объединять в локальные сети. Windows 95 является вполне законченным средством для работы ПК как в качестве сервера, так и рабочих станций.

8. Увеличена предельная длина в наименовании файлов. Имена могут содержать до 250 символов. Файлы избавлены от малопонятного начинающим пользователям задания имен по принципу "восемь-точка-три", когда имя содержит до восьми знаков, в расширение - до трех.
 

Графический интерфейс Windows 95. Понятие рабочего стола.

    Понятия, относящиеся к использованию графического интерфейса Windows 95 очень просты, поскольку базируются на наших общепринятых представлениях о работе с документами на письменном (рабочем) столе.
    Любой неисполняемый файл в Windows 95 называется документом. Основные стадии создания, редактирования и просмотра документов можно выполнять многими методами с помощью традиционных для Windows команд.
    Нужные средства для редактирования документов любого формата автоматически подбираются операционной системой. К примеру, стандартные документы, которые используются по умолчанию для редактирования документов являются: текстовые редакторы Notepad и WordPad, графический редактор Paint.
Это возможно в следствии того, что любой документ имеет расширение. Например, документ текстового редактора Word имеет расширение doc, а табличного процессора Excel имеет - xls. При установке программ, операционная система «запоминает» расширение, с которыми будет работать будущая программа.
В случаях, когда операционная система не находит необходимой программы для обработки файла, она опрашивает пользователя с помощью списка программ. Существует также возможность запоминания связи «расширение - программа» для предотвращения дальнейшего опроса.

    В понимании пользователя документы - это разные "бумаги". Что нужно для работы с ними в первую очередь? Прежде всего - это организация. Располагать на рабочем столе документы или папки необходимо в самых важных случаях. По отношению к ненужным документам или папкам используется корзинка для мусора.
Каталоги, имеющие в своем составе подкаталоги и приложения, в Windows 95 так и называются папками (folders). Папки имеют соответствующее изображение в виде желтых пиктограмм, внешне напоминающих кожаную папку. Внутри папок могут находиться документы (текстовые, графические и прочие неисполняемые файлы) и приложения (исполняемые файлы). Все они представлены значками - пиктограммами, т.е. броскими графическими образами с соответствующими подписями.

Правила работы по загрузке операционной системы Windows 95.

    Никаких действий по запуску (загрузке) установленной операционной системы предпринимать не нужно.
    Ему необходимо включить ПК и по желанию, следить как система загружается. После загрузки графической оболочки Windows 95 появляется рабочий стол (desktop).

    Рабочий стол - основа пользовательского интерфейса операционной системы Windows 95. Основные особенности этого интерфейса можно выразить тремя пунктами: простота, эффективность и совместимость.
    Простота означает, что с этим интерфейсом легко работать как пользователю-новичку, так и профессионалу. Однако, интерфейс Windows 95 в его изначальном виде ориентирован на неопытных пользователей и сделан интуитивно предсказуемым и внешне простым.
    Эффективность означает, что трудно найти задачу по управлению системой, которую нельзя было бы выполнить средствами пользовательского интерфейса Windows 95. Более того, пользователь с одинаковой легкостью может использовать информационное пространство своего компьютера, локальных и глобальных компьютерных сетей. При этом одновременные переключения между задачами, окнами происходят быстро и легко.
    Наконец, совместимость означает то, что трудно найти приложение, которое нельзя запускать из Windows 95 - будь то новейшее 32-битовое приложение, ориентированное на Windows 3.1/3.11, 16-битовое приложение или приложение под MS-DOS.

    В новой графической оболочке операционной системы Windows 95 фирма Microsoft отказалась от излишеств, присущих предшествующим версиям Windows. На рабочем столе нет лишних папок и иных "предметов", именуемых объектами. Он как бы настраивает пользователя на серьезную работу, требующую аккуратности и точности. Все, что пока не нужно, упрятано в папки и в окна различных приложений.
 


Back to Research on Health Care Home Page 
http://www.rhc.vinnica.ua/educat/win95/index_ru.htm 
They are maintained by Alexander M. Hoshaba, Ph.D.
E-mail: hoshaba@vstu.vinnica.ua
Last modified: Dec, 01, 1998
© Copyright Vinnitsa State Techn ical University